Breaking: GTA 6 Price Sparks Global Debate — Psychologists Weigh In on ‘FOMO Pricing’

Rockstar Games has officially confirmed the base price of Grand Theft Auto VI at $79.99 for standard editions, with deluxe versions reaching up to $149.99. While fans are split between “worth every penny” and “greedy cash grab,” life coaches and psychologists are zooming out on a larger trend: the psychology of “FOMO pricing” in the age of inflation anxiety.

Dr. Elena Marquez, a behavioral psychologist, explains: “We’re seeing a collective identity crisis. People aren’t just buying a game — they’re buying a sense of belonging. The high price triggers a fear of missing out on a cultural milestone, but also an inner conflict: ‘Am I being responsible, or am I being left behind?’”

Life coach Marcus Trent adds: “This is a perfect mirror for how we handle value in our own lives. Ask yourself: Are you paying for the experience or the status? The healthiest response is to define your own worth — not the price tag. If you can’t afford it, that’s not a failure. It’s a boundary.”

As pre-orders break records, the real question isn’t “Can you afford GTA 6?” — it’s “Can you afford to let FOMO drive your decisions?”
